TUNER FEST (South)
- BRANDS HATCH -
Sunday 19th June 2016​


Tunerfest South is back at Brands Hatch on Sunday 19th June 2016 and tickets to the show and display your car on the MLR Stand are available now through the MLR Shop :)

In addition to the hosting the 3rd round of the UK Time Attack Championship, Tunerfest focuses on high-end tuning, with hundreds of aftermarket-modified machines set to descend on the venue.

Additional attractions include Formula 1 car demos, Vertical Trix Stunt Show, a gymkhana sprint circuit, go karting, passenger rides on-circuit and in MSV's Toyota GT86 Rally Car, child-friendly entertainment and much more, with a bustling paddock full of the best car club displays the UK has to offer!
